“…Although considerable progress has been made toward purification of interferon, especially of chick [2,6,8], mouse [8,9] and rabbit [13] origins, even the best preparations so far obtained appear to be far from being pure. The difficulties in the purification of interferon may reside, among other things, in ( 1 ) obtaining large amounts of starting material with high titers, preferably of high specific activity, (2) difficulty in preventing inactivation during purification and characterization processes, and (3) laborious assay of activity.…”

“…Such work has failed to confirm results obtained in earlier experiments in which crude interferon was used. Thus, reports on an inhibition of cellular RNA synthesis were not confirmed when highly purified interferon was used (1), and effects on glucose metabolism (2) were not observed with purified material (3). Similarly, purified interferon had no effect on cell division (4), an action which had been reported earlier.…”
